How to Interpret Insider Trading Data

Insider trading data from SEC Form 4 filings can provide valuable signals, but requires context:

  • Open market purchases are most significant: When insiders voluntarily buy shares with their own money, it often signals confidence.
  • Buying the Dip matters: Insiders purchasing when their stock is down significantly may have insight into the company's prospects.
  • Selling is less informative: Insiders sell for many personal reasons unrelated to company outlook.
  • Cluster buying is powerful: Multiple insiders buying around the same time is a stronger signal than individual trades.
  • Consider position size: Large purchases relative to an insider's holdings show higher conviction.
